#1d8182 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d8182 is composed of 11.4% red, 50.6%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.7% cyan, 0.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 180.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 31.2%. #1d8182 color hex could be obtained by blending #3affff with #000305.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

● #1d8182 color description : Dark cyan.
#1d8182 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d8182 has RGB values of R:29, G:129,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1933698.

Shades and Tints of #1d8182
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000202 is the darkest color, while #f1f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d8182
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e5151 is the less saturated color, while #05999a is the most saturated one.
